Output 50628b6759596d8ea38f6993d7dfe4bf04074ec8933e9168a21fe5f7f7817109:0

value
6535066
script pubkey
OP_0 OP_PUSHBYTES_20 ea2be26717627e339dcec50bab417fe96009e26d
address
bc1qag47yechvflr88wwc596kstla9sqncndt94s76
transaction
50628b6759596d8ea38f6993d7dfe4bf04074ec8933e9168a21fe5f7f7817109
spent
true